Ignition

Strong Choice

Proposal-to-payment platform for service businesses that connects scope, agreements, billing, and recurring collections.

From $39/mo 30 min setup
77/100

Proposify

Strong Choice

Proposal management with customizable templates, interactive pricing tables, e-signatures, and analytics. Tracks what clients read and when to follow up.

From $19/mo 30 min setup
74/100
